The Experience

Join our team and keep our hostel running smoothly! As a volunteer, you'll manage reception duties (check-ins, check-outs, and payment) and handle cleaning tasks (dusting, changing sheets, trash, and refilling coffee/tea). You'll help 5 hours a day, either in the morning or afternoon shift and have the rest of the day to explore the beauty of Skopje. Your contribution keeps our hostel vibrant and welcoming!

An amazing experience! Zohan and his daughter Andrijana were exceptional hosts! The hostel is super comfortable and well-located, the working hours were respected, and I had the opportunity to connect with many international travelers! The work is simple, and the hostel is very comfortable. Moreover, Zohan was always ready to help with valuable tips on what to do in the city! I definitely recommend this experience!

Zoran and his daughter were the most welcoming, kindest and funniest hosts! I spent two weeks in Skopje and I had such a wonderful experience! Zoran taught me how to cook moussaka and how to properly peel/eat a pomegranate 😂. We would sit and watch football together and him and his daughter always recommended the best places to go to see and eat. The hostel is a small environment where I got to meet some great travellers. The work was easy to pick up and I was able to enjoy seeing much of the city. I would definitely recommend staying here, I had the best time!
